Transaction de7daa62fc025de03ad7d0769821da152948e536b95ac6d76025eda685833e40
1 Input
1 Output
-
de7daa62fc025de03ad7d0769821da152948e536b95ac6d76025eda685833e40:0
- value
- 99612100
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8ce30617dfbd711c6a63e6972baf23bde2e23182 OP_EQUAL
- address
- 3EXxVHnoprYuuAfRdFqydDWUEXv6jwCtjd